  • Abstract
    This paper addresses the antennas design for passive UHF RFID applications involving the human body as the object to be tagged. Novel antenna geometry is proposed for conjugate impedance matching to the complex impedance of the RFID transponder. The proposed tag is capable of achieving high read range directly attached to a human thorax or in free space.
